The fascination with what lies behind the name has seen a notable resurgence, driven by several interconnected factors. A growing interest in personal identity and genealogical research has fueled a desire among individuals to understand their own heritage through their family names and given names. Cultural appreciation and the celebration of diversity also play a significant role, as people explore names from various traditions to better understand global cultures or to choose meaningful names for children. In the commercial sphere, businesses are increasingly recognizing the power of a name in branding and marketing, investing in extensive research to ensure their brand names resonate positively and convey desired attributes. Social media platforms and specialized websites dedicated to name origins have also made this information more accessible and shareable, transforming what was once an academic pursuit into a widespread cultural pastime.
The study of name origins has ancient roots, with early historians and linguists attempting to trace lineages and geographical markers. Modern etymology, the scientific study of word origins, gained significant traction in the 19th and 20th centuries. Key contributors include historical linguists who meticulously documented language evolution across Europe, Asia, and other regions. Online databases and academic societies dedicated to onomastics (the study of names) and etymology serve as crucial resources today. Major centers for this research are often found within university linguistics departments and specialized cultural institutions globally. The implications of understanding what lies behind the name extend far beyond individual curiosity, influencing culture, business, and historical understanding. Culturally, this knowledge enriches our appreciation of literature and art, where names often carry symbolic weight crucial to narrative interpretation. In business, strategic naming is a multi-billion dollar industry, with companies investing heavily in linguistic and cultural research to craft names that are memorable, pronounceable, and resonate positively with global audiences. Historically, the study of place names provides invaluable clues about past inhabitants, migrations, and geographical transformations.
